Shiloach, ( Isaiah eight:6 ) Siloah, ( Nehemiah three:15 ) Siloam, ( John nine:11 ) Siloam has become the handful of undisputed localities during the topography of Jerusalem; continue to retaining its previous identify (with Arabic modification, Silwan ), although each individual other pool has dropped its Bible designation. Here click here is the a lot more extraordinary as It is just a mere suburban tank of no fantastic dimensions, and for many an age not notably good or plentiful in its waters, while Josephus tells us that in his working day they had been both "sweet and plentiful." Slightly way below the Jewish burying-ground, but on the other aspect of the valley, in which the Kedron turns a little westward and widens alone significant, is definitely the fountain from the Virgin, or UmedDeraj , around the start of that saddle-formed projection of your temple hill imagined to be the Ophel in the Bible plus the Ophlas of Josephus. In the back element of the fountain a subterraneous passage starts, by which the drinking water flows, and by which a person may well make his way, at times strolling erect, often stooping, from time to time kneeling, and someday crawling, to Siloam. This conduit is 1708 ft very long, sixteen ft substantial at the doorway, but only sixteen inches at its narrowest tributaries which despatched their waters down from town swimming pools or temple wells to swell Siloam. It enters Siloam for the northwest angle; or alternatively enters a little rock-Slash chamber which sorts the vestibule of Siloam, about 5-6 feet wide. To this you descend by a handful of impolite techniques, underneath which the drinking water pours by itself into the key pool. This pool is oblong, about 52 feet lengthy, 18 toes wide and 19 ft deep; but it is never filled, the h2o possibly passing instantly by or staying taken care of at a depth of three or 4 ft. The present pool is a damage, with no moss or ivy to really make it intimate; its sides fallen in; its pillars broken; its stair a fraction; its walls giving way; the sting of every stone was spherical or sharp by time; in certain sections mere debris , although all-around its edges wild bouquets, and amongst other crops the caper trees, improve luxuriantly.

The pool remained in use during the time of Jesus. Based on the John 9, Jesus despatched a man blind from birth on the pool to complete his therapeutic. As being a freshwater reservoir, the pool would have been An important collecting spot for ancient Jews earning religious pilgrimages to town. Some scholars, affected by Jesus commanding the blind male to wash from the pool, suggest that it had been most likely applied being a mikvah (ritual bath).[8]
